Job Description
Nabors is looking for a Team Lead to oversee our Rigline 24/7 remote operations support team. This role is essential in delivering prompt and high-quality support to our global customers. The Team Lead will manage a team of skilled professionals, ensuring efficient shift operations, addressing challenges as the primary point of contact, and facilitating seamless shift handovers. The ideal candidate thrives in a fast‑paced environment, excels at multitasking, and effectively collaborates with management, product teams, engineers, field technicians, rig personnel, customers, and partners. This position follows a 14‑days‑on/14‑days‑off rotational schedule.

Qualifications

4+ years of equivalent work experience.

Preferred experience in the drilling industry and knowledge of drilling operations and equipment.

A customer‑first mindset, ensuring every decision is made in the best interest of the customer and company.

Ability to adapt to changing environments and handle high‑pressure situations with composure.

Strong analytical and decision‑making skills to address challenges swiftly and effectively.

Excellent verbal and written communication skills.

Skilled in coaching, mentoring, and driving team performance.

Responsibilities

Coordinate and supervise the activities of technicians during their shift to ensure efficient and excellent customer service while focusing on minimizing downtime, providing proactive support, and enhancing our safety culture.

Serve as the primary point of contact for any issues or challenges and interact with the escalation points during the shift if needed.

Responsible for Major Event handling.

Ensure smooth handover between shifts.

Monitor emails and case queues during the shift.

Perform quality assessments of technicians on a periodic basis and provide feedback/coaching as needed.

Ensure the team meets defined KPIs, service level agreements, and is closing cases timely.
